Precautions for using a thermal gas mass flowmeter

1、 Installation specifications
1. Flow direction and straight pipe section requirements
Ensure that the gas flow direction is consistent with the arrow mark on the flowmeter during installation to avoid errors caused by reverse measurement.
Length of straight pipe section: At least 10 times the diameter of the pipe (10D) should be reserved upstream of the flowmeter, and at least 5 times the diameter of the pipe (5D) should be reserved downstream to stabilize the flow field.
2. Installation position and posture
Prohibit low installation: Avoid installing at the lowest point of the pipeline to prevent water accumulation and impurity accumulation from damaging the sensor.
Horizontal calibration: Regardless of whether installed vertically or horizontally, the flowmeter body must be kept in a horizontal state.
Vibration avoidance: Keep away from strong mechanical vibration sources, and the plug-in probe should be firmly fixed to the pipeline.
3. Environment and Safety Protection
Explosion proof environment: Welding operations are prohibited in explosive environments.
Outdoor protection: Sunshade and rain cover should be installed for outdoor installation.
Electromagnetic interference: Keep away from strong electric and magnetic field equipment (such as large motors).
2、 Media and operating conditions limitations
1. Prohibited gas types
Acetylene gas: prone to decomposition reaction, measurement is prohibited.
Moisture/Steam: Moisture may cause measurement distortion or sensor damage.
2. Flow rate and accuracy range
Applicable flow rate: Typical range is 0.5~60 m/s. If it exceeds the upper limit, other flow meters need to be selected.
Accuracy limitation: The conventional accuracy is ± 1% FS~± 2% FS, and a Coriolis flowmeter is required for high-precision scenarios.
3. Boundary of operating condition parameters
Temperature/Humidity: Environmental temperature ≤ 80 ℃, humidity ≤ 85%, exceeding the limit requires protective measures.
Pressure upper limit: It is prohibited to exceed the maximum working pressure calibrated on the nameplate.
3、 Key points of operation and maintenance
1. Start stop and debugging
Pressure operation: The installation/removal of the plug-in flowmeter under pressure requires the use of an online plug-in structure to avoid the probe flying out.
Zero point calibration: Zero point adjustment should be performed after initial use or long-term disuse.
2. Periodic maintenance
Cleaning cycle: Regularly remove dust and pipeline impurities from the sensor surface, and do not use chemical solvents for wiping.
Sealing inspection: Focus on testing the sealing of flanges/insertion ports to prevent leaks (especially harmful gases).
3. Troubleshooting
Exception handling: When displaying an exception, priority should be given to checking the stability of the power supply, the fullness of the pipeline, and the integrity of the signal line. Blind disassembly is prohibited.
Static protection: Independent grounding wire, prohibited from sharing grounding with strong electrical systems.
4、 Special scenario measures
1. Uninterrupted gas supply: Key processes require the installation of bypass pipelines to prevent accidents caused by unexpected gas outages.
2. Corrosive gas: Confirm the corrosion resistance of the instrument material (such as aluminum alloy), otherwise customized anti-corrosion coating is required.
3. High precision requirement: Regularly calibrate the specific heat capacity parameters according to the actual composition of the gas to ensure measurement consistency.
Key reminder: Acetylene and saturated steam are absolutely prohibited media; The lower limit sensitivity of the instrument needs to be verified for low flow rates (<0.5m/s). Strictly follow the Lock Tag Out (LOTO) safety procedure during maintenance.
